STATUTORY RULES.

1908. No. 19.

PROVISIONAL REGULATION UNDER THE COMMONWEALTH PUBLIC SERVICE ACT 1902.

I, THE GOVERNOR-GENERAL in and over the Commonwealth of Australia, acting with the advice of the Federal Executive Council, hereby certify that, on account of urgency, the following Regulation under the Commonwealth Public Service Act 1902 should come into immediate operation, and make the Regulation to come into operation forthwith as a " Provisional Regulation."

Dated this 13th day of February, One thousand nine hundred and eight.

NORTHCOTE,

Governor-General.

By His Excellency's Command,

J. H. KEATING,

Minister of State for Home Affairs.

Regulation 104 of the Regulations under the Commonwealth Public Service Act 1902 is amended as follows :—
